0
在consul文檔中,它表示服務配置文件應存儲在/etc/consul.d/
目錄中。多節點上的Consul配置
我正在運行一個3節點的集羣,我必須在每個節點上用cpy查看consul.d還是要在集羣內完成同步?
在consul文檔中,它表示服務配置文件應存儲在/etc/consul.d/
目錄中。多節點上的Consul配置
我正在運行一個3節點的集羣,我必須在每個節點上用cpy查看consul.d還是要在集羣內完成同步?
您應該只將服務配置文件存儲在實際啓動的節點上,因爲僅限代理endpoints are used to interact with the local Consul agent。之後,它將自動與羣集同步。
因此,如果您有在node1上啓動的服務,則應該只在node1 /etc/consul.d/
目錄中存儲此服務的配置文件。